Busta Rhymes faces lawsuit after making “hurtful” comments to his former driver.

A former Marine who served as a personal driver for Busta Rhymes is taking his grievances with the rapper to court, according to Page Six.

A lawsuit filed by the former driver, 57-year-old David Jones, claims that in the two years Jones worked for Busta Rhymes he was berated due to his age.

“You’re driving your age — I can see that” and “You drive like an old man,” were comments Busta allegedly made to Jones as he chauffeured him from his Brooklyn home to various locations in New York City.

“These remarks, repeated two to three times a week, were intentionally hurtful, upset the plaintiff and injured his feelings,” the lawsuit states, according to Page Six.

At one point, Rhymes is said to have shoved Jones and cursed at him, during an exchange between the two.

This doesn’t serve as the first time Busta’s bad temper has made headlines. In 2013, the rapper allegedly called employees at Miami’s Cheeseburger Baby out of their name, when they wouldn’t allow him to skip the line.

Busta Rhymes’ former driver is suing for over $40,000.
